SENSATIONAL KIA SPORT CONCEPT CAR REVEALED

  • World Premiere for 2-litre, 200 ps turbo powered hatchback
  • Concept Car is dramatic trailer for new B-Segment model in 2005

Kia Motors Europe Headquarters, Eschborn, Germany - 23 September 2004

Kia Motors Corporation revealed its sensational new Kia Sport Concept Car at the Mondial de L´Automobile in Paris today (Thursday). The Kia Sport is based on the five-door hatchback version of the company´s forthcoming all-new B-Segment model which will be launched next Spring. Power for the bright yellow projectile comes from a special 2-litre, 200 ps turbocharged gasoline engine driving the front wheels through a five-speed automatic transmission.

Kia designers have created a dynamic, sporty-looking concept car that reflects the vision of Kia´s small car design philosophy. The wide air intake and front air-dam, linear grille graphics, sleek profile, prominent wheel arches, wide 18-inch diameter five-spoke alloy wheels, dual exhausts, sweeping rear lamp clusters, bold exterior colour and striking roof-top aerodynamic wing - all combine to give the Kia Sport a fantastic road presence.

"The Kia Sport really is a stunning concept car," enthused Jean Charles Lievens, Vice President Kia Motors Europe. "The design team in Korea have created a car that is young-at-heart, a bold but subtly detailed embodiment of European automotive styling. It will undoubtedly appeal to our target customers, 20-to-30 year old Europeans with an active personality and lifestyle."

Inside, the styling is ´driver-oriented´ with a mix of leather and metal materials used to create a sporty, voluminous and functional interior in colours which harmonize with the exterior. Yellow and dark grey leather features on the seats, door trims and centre console. Light gleams from the metal finish of the centre fascia, with its satellite-navigation, DVD player and climate control, and from metal highlights on the gear selector, steering wheel, and centre console.

The Kia Sport Concept Car is 4150 mm long, 1800 mm wide and 1470 mm high, with a 2500 mm wheelbase.

"The bold, bright Kia Sport concept car is another milestone in Kia´s journey to become a Top 5 global car maker. It has been created with young European consumers very much in mind. Depending on public reaction to this sensational show car, a full production version may be introduced during 2006," concluded Lievens.

2005 B-Segment model
Kia´s all-new B-Segment model will be launched next Spring, offering customers a choice of 4-door sedan and 5-door hatchback body styles, and both gasoline and diesel engines.

Three World Premieres
Kia Motors is revealing three ´World Premiere´ models in Paris - the all-new Kia Sportage small SUV, the Kia Sport Concept Car and the Kia Sportage FCEV, fuel cell electric vehicle.

Kia Motors Europe
Kia Motors Europe is the European sales, marketing, and service arm of Kia Motors Corporation. With its headquarters in Eschborn, Germany, it covers 20 markets in Europe. The European sales target is 300,000 units per year by 2005, thanks to new European products and new diesel engines.

About Kia Motors Corporation
Kia Motors Corporation (
www.kiamotors.com), which celebrates its 60th anniversary in 2004, is among the world´s fastest growing automobile companies. As part of the Hyundai-Kia Automotive Group, Kia aims to be a ´Top 5´ global automaker by 2010. Kia´s 15 manufacturing and assembly operations in 12 countries make more than one million vehicles each year. These vehicles are sold and serviced through a network of distributors and dealers covering 190 countries.

Founded in 1944, Kia Motors Corporation is Korea´s oldest manufacturer of automobiles. Kia today has 30,000 employees and annual revenues of US$ 12 billion. It is the major sponsor of the Australian Tennis Open and the international sponsor of the Davis Cup.
